Hi

Long story short I got a load of diesel in my block and I cranked it. It only turned on the starter for a second before locking up. I guess my question is could I have damaged the engine with just the starter. Since then I have had it running on easy start for about 10 seconds( I have a fuel issue) and it was fine. But did the same today and there was a knock and some oil came out the exhaust.

I’m assuming it’s toast and the engine needed changing really anyway but would be nice if i could get it last until summer.


Any help much appreciated

No it definitely was oil so I had about 22l of fluid in the sump lol obviously I got a lot of diesel in there and that must have been pushing it out the turbo seals or something into the exhaust. After changing the oil to the correct amounts. And changing the ecu which was faulty and not allowing the injectors to fire. It seems to be running ok. It’s definitely not the most healthy engine ever nanocom indicates I’m loosing some power on cylinder number 2. but it will do for now I’ve got another engine lined up to go in when this one blows up.
